Cultural intelligence (CQ) is the cornerstone of successful international travel and business ventures. It equips travelers with the tools needed to understand, respect, and adapt to different cultures, thereby fostering meaningful connections and enhancing personal growth. This course covers essential topics such as cultural norms, communication styles, intercultural negotiation strategies, and ethical considerations in diverse environments. Through engaging modules and real-life scenarios, learners will develop a robust understanding of cultural nuances that can make or break interactions abroad.

The Professional Certificate in Cultural Intelligence for Travelers is designed to prepare learners for the demands of a multicultural world. In today's interconnected business landscape, cultural intelligence has become increasingly crucial. The UK tourism industry alone attracted over 37 million international visitors in 2019, generating £22.9 billion in revenue (VisitBritain). This course equips professionals with the skills needed to cater effectively to this diverse clientele and thrive in an international setting.
